<strong date-time="sth1fw"></strong><strong dropzone="ef97dd"></strong><time dir="2z_16d"></time><bdo lang="k6b2w2"></bdo><i id="e1isqs"></i><time dropzone="rc2zny"></time>

轻量化链上接入:TP钱包与浏览器安全高性能实践指南

在把TP钱包(TokenPocket类移动/扩展钱包)接入浏览器的工程实践中,安全性与可用性必须并重。本指南以工程师视角出发,提供从接入流程到安全防护、存储策略与市场技术路线的全面分析。

接入详细流程:

1) 预检查:检测钱包注入对象(例如window.ethereum或TP提供的provider),校验来源和版本;

2) 权限协商:通过requestEthAccounts或SDK方法发起授权,提示最小权限原则;

3) 链路管理:实现链切换和网络兼容处理,提供回退和模拟签名以便离线调试;

4) 交易签名与广播:在前端仅组装交易请求,调用钱包签名,后端/节点负责广播与重试;

5) 断开与回收:显式登出、清理临时缓存、撤销长时授权。

防SQL注入与后端策略:所有后端交互必须采用参数化查询或ORM预编译语句,禁止字符串拼接;对所有输入做白名单校验与上下文转义;采用最小数据库权限和只读副本查询策略,并对管理接口做严格审计。

防CSRF攻击:使用SameSite=strict或lax的cookie策略,结合csrf-token双提交或基于Header的Token,针对签名类请求优先采用Origin/Referer校验,避免在跨站点环境暴露敏感动作接口。

数据存储与密钥管理:区分链上与链下数据;链下敏感信息使用KMS或HSM托管密钥,或采用MPC方案避免单点私钥暴露;客户端仅缓存非敏感状态,种子短期加密存储并辅以生物/设备认证。

新兴技术前景:多方计算(MPC)、账户抽象(ERC-4337)、零知识证明和可信执行环境将重塑签名与权限模型;WebAssembly与轻量级TEE提升前端加密能力,Layer2和跨链聚合降低成本并提升吞吐。

高效能市场技术:为满足大规模并发,应采用事件驱动架构、异步消息队列、批处理交易、索引服务(如subgraph)、读写分离与缓存策略;对延迟敏感的市场组件使用本地策略计算与乐观回滚。

市场潜力与便携式数字管理:随着DeFi、NFT与数字身份融合,便携钱包与通用连接协议(WalletConnect v2、统一SDK)将成为入口。产品应强调轻量恢复、分层授权与跨设备同步,兼顾合规与隐私。

结语:把TP钱包安全高效接入浏览器不是单点工程,而是前端授权、后端防护、密钥管理、底层技术演进与市场定位的系统工程。遵循最小权限、可审计、分层防护与技术演进路线,才能在不断变化的链上生态里保持竞争力。

作者:林泽宇发布时间:2026-01-01 20:58:36

评论

相关阅读